Posted March 5, 2011 Report Share Posted March 5, 2011 Before CCM/KOHO snapped up all the contracts for the league in 2000, Pro Player had started to produce replica AND pro jerseys for the expansion teams in Columbus and Minnesota. Then, they went bankrupt and CCM took over everything shortly after.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
